CMCSA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2014 in Review

1,076 of the 3,463 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Comcast (CMCSA) for Q1 2014, worth a combined $92.4B — down 1.4% from $93.7B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 115 funds opened new CMCSA positions and 84 closed out — a net gain of 31 holders — while 423 added to existing stakes and 423 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, adding an estimated $1.3B. The largest seller was Ignis Investment Services, exiting entirely with an estimated $685M sold.
